What is the Monthly Lesson Planner?

The Monthly Lesson Planner is an essential tool designed to assist educators in organizing their curriculum effectively. This planner is significant for teachers to streamline their lesson planning process, allowing for better time management and organization. It includes vital fields such as the teacher’s name, period, subject, month, and weekly grids, enabling a comprehensive view of the lesson schedule. By utilizing this teacher planner template, educators can enhance their planning capabilities and allocate time efficiently throughout the month.

The Monthly Lesson Planner is primarily intended for teachers and educators who need an organized method to plan their lessons monthly. It's also useful for homeschooling parents and tutors.
While specific deadlines depend on your school or institution, it is recommended to complete and submit your Monthly Lesson Planner at least a week before the start of the month to ensure an organized approach.
You can submit the completed Monthly Lesson Planner by downloading it from pdfFiller and sending it via email to your school administrator or printing it for submission in person.
Before filling out the Monthly Lesson Planner, gather your school’s calendar, details about your subjects, lesson objectives, and any specific guidelines from your educational institution.
Common mistakes include forgetting to fill in all fields, not aligning lesson topics with dates, and submitting incomplete forms. Always double-check for completeness and accuracy.
